Keypad tricks:
​​
4, hold = frequency counter - use selector to change bands
6, hold = Display / Key test
​
4, light = frequency counter - use selector to change bands
3, scan, func = Display / keypad test
6, PWR = Display / Keypad test
​
1, func = CAN selector
2, func = USA selector
​
scan, 0, func = test frequencies - programming lost
scan, 6, func = test frequencies - programming lost
​
5, L/O = test frequencies - programming lost
​
1, pwr = CAN selector
2, pwr = USA selector
​
0,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
1,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
2,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
3,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
4,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
5,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
6,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
7,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
8,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
9,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
hold,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
scan,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
srch,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
l/o,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
clr,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
prg,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
Func, pwr = test frequencies - programming lost
​
2, 9, hold = all channels reset - programming lost
2, 9, search = all channels reset - programming lost
​
scan, clr = display blank, backlight ON - remove battery to turn OFF
